Organizers’ Announcements of the Names of all Speakers for the Ideas Days — 2023
The Ideas Days will be held on July 17, 20, and 22 to promote cooperation and synergy among national and local leaders.

On July 17, speakers will discuss the transformation of Ukrainian identity and the importance of collaboration to achieve a common good.
- Oksen Lisovyi (Minister of Education and Science of Ukraine).
- Oleksandra Koltsova (public figure, singer).
- Andriy Zelinsky (political scientist, UGCC military chaplain).
Volunteering and patronage: present and future.
- Vitaliy Koval (Head of Rivne Regional State Administration).
- Ihor Pashchenko (Rector of the National University “Ostroh Academy”).
- Mykhaylo Veselskyy (author and patron of the “Radovel” Project).
- Iryna Ivanchyk (founder of the charitable fund “Believe in Yourself”).
Participants of the discussions on July 20 will focus on mechanisms ensuring stability and security in Ukraine at different levels, as well as ways to strengthen and enhance the resilience of cities and the importance of cross-sectoral cooperation.
How to achieve strategic security for Ukraine:
- Oleksandr Kamyshin (Minister for Strategic Industries of Ukraine).
- Lana Zerkal (Project Manager for Critical Infrastructure Damage Assessment and Recovery Preparedness at UNDP).
- Pavlo Kazarin (publicist, journalist).
Cross-sectoral cooperation as the basis for the restoration and development of cities:
- Borys Markov (CEO of ATB Corporation).
- Yulia Pishchanska (Director of Dmytro Yavornytsky National Historical Museum of Dnipro).
- Shmuel Kaminsky (Rabbi of Dnipro and Dnipropetrovsk Region).
Moderator: Yevhen Hlibovytskyi (partner at pro.mova).
On July 22, discussions will focus on Ukrainian business—its revival paths and entrepreneurial identity.
Ukrainian business: the path to revival:
- Oleksii Sobolev (Deputy Minister of Economy of Ukraine).
- Iryna Horova (CEO and owner of POMITNI).
- Dmytro Stryzhov (founder of the security holding “SHERIFF”).
- Kyrylo Kryvolap (Executive director of the Center for Economic Recovery, adviser to the Prime Minister of Ukraine).
Entrepreneurial identity:
- Dmytro Kazavchynskyy (co-founder and owner of GST Group).
- Kateryna Balyutova (CEO of “Marin Container Service”).
- Oleksandr Babych (historian, tour guide, volunteer).
